Introduction
Japanese cuisine has taken the world by storm, making franchising in this segment a lucrative opportunity. This article delves into what it takes to own a Japanese franchise.
Investment Overview
The average investment for a Japanese restaurant franchise ranges from $150,000 to $400,000, which includes franchise fees and other startup costs.
Benefits of Japanese Franchising
Franchisees benefit from brand recognition, specialized training in Japanese cooking, and marketing support.
Understanding the Risks
Potential risks include competition from other Asian restaurants and managing authentic ingredient sourcing.
How to Get Started
Research various franchises, attend expos, and consult with existing franchisees before investing.
FAQs
- What is the average franchise fee? Franchise fees usually range from $25,000 to $45,000.
- What training is included? Training encompasses culinary expertise, kitchen management, and customer service.
